4.3-inch 480x272 tft display
4.3-inch 480×272 lcd display, RGB interface TN mode, 16.7M colors, using TN display technology, 12 clock direction. Suitable for PAD, PMP, MP4, DVB-S, GPS, Multimedia products, Portable Navigation and other electronic Products
Main parameters of 4.3-inch tft display
ITEM | Standard value | UNIT |
LCD SIZE | 4.3 | INCH |
LCD Type | TFT Negative Transmissive | — |
Driver Element | a-Si TFT Active matrix | — |
Number of Dots | 480*(RGB)*272 | Dots |
Pixel Arrangement | RGB Vertical Stripe | — |
Pixel Pitch (W*H) | 0.198*0.198 | mm |
Active Area | 95.04*53.86 | mm |
Viewing Direction | 12 clock | — |
Control IC | NV3047 | — |
Module Size(W*H*T) | 105.5(W)*67.2(H)*4.2(T) | mm |
Back Light | White LED |

4.3-inch tft display drawings and interfaces
4.3-inch tft display, resolution 480×272, TN display mode, the best Angle of view is 6 o ‘clock, drive IC is NV 3047, brightness is 250cd/m². The backlight uses 7 LED lights in series with a driving voltage of 23V and a driving current of 20mA.

Interfaces are defined as follows:
Pin | Symbol | detail |
1 | LEDK | Power supply Cathode input for backlight |
2 | LEDA | Power supply Anode input for backlight |
3 | GND | Ground |
4 | VCI | Power supplyto the internal Analog(2.65V-3.3V) |
5-12 | R0-R7 | Data bus for red |
13-20 | G0-G7 | Data bus for green |
21-28 | B0-B7 | Data bus for blue |
29 | GND | Ground |
30 | CLK | Dot clock signal for RGB interface operation |
31 | DISP/NC | Not connect |
32 | HSYNC | Line synchronizing signal for RGB interface operation |
33 | VSYNC | Frame synchronizing signal for RGB interface operatione |
34 | DE | ata enable signal for RGB interface operation |
35 | SDO | Serial data output pin used for the SPI Interface |
36 | GND | Ground |
37 | RESET | Reset signal pin |
38 | SDA | Serial data input pin in serial bus system interface |
39 | SCLK | SCL: Serial clock input for SPI interface. |
40 | CS | Chip select pin |
